预订演示

该网络研讨会已完成, 录音将很快发布.

概览

该网络研讨会介绍了 Enterprise Architect 15.2 中可用的一些新的数学和模拟功能。 了解如何使用 SysPhS 的新 OMG 标准构建 SysML 模型以在第三方程序(如 Matlab Simulink 和 Modelica)中进行仿真。 我们将查看各种 SysPhS 模型,包括一个物理系统模型,它表示水通过管道从一个水箱到另一个水箱的物理流动,以帮助说明一些新功能的工作原理。

了解如何在 JavaScript 中创建新的 Solver 类。 求解器可在整个脚本或仿真过程中用于调用 Matlab 函数,或在 Matlab 工作区中获取或设置变量。 利用最先进的数学和模拟功能,对您的模拟进行可视化和建模。

在本次会议中,您将学习如何:

立刻注册!

不要错过这个机会来了解有关Enterprise Architect的更多信息

第一场

墨尔本 Wed 23 06 09:00 am

第二场

演讲者

Steven Hall高级软件工程师
Sparx Systems
Scott Hebbard交际经理
Sparx Systems

探索网络研讨会资源

示例模型: math-solvers-sysphs-simulation-demo.feap Download links

问题和答案

在大多数情况下,Matlab 的路径是自动检测的,Modelica 设置为默认安装路径。如果安装了多个版本的 Matlab,或者自动检测不起作用,则可以在 Configure SysML Simulation 窗口中覆盖该位置。从下拉列表中选择 Modelica 或 Simulink,然后下拉最左侧的工具栏按钮并选择 'Configure Simulation Solver' 并在此处输入二进制位置的路径,例如, "C:\Program Files\MATLAB\R2021a".
加湿器示例模型可以在选择 Modelica 的情况下按原样运行,并将生成 Modelica 输出文件,显示状态机是如何在 OpenModelica 中实现的。
新功能首先包含在 Enterprise Architect 15.2 中。求解器需要 Coprporate、Unified 或 Ultimate 版。使用 Simulink 或 Modelica 进行 SysPhS 仿真需要统一版或旗舰版。不需要额外的千年发展目标或其他下载。

有关版本和特定功能的更多信息,请参阅我们的比较版本页面。
比较版本
首次在 Enterprise Architect v15.2 (Build 1554) 中引入,但我们建议使用具有各种修复和改进的最新版本。
求解器和模拟需要 Enterprise Architect 桌面应用程序才能运行。 SysML 模型可以在 WebEA 中共享和查看。
Matlab 图形可以通过调用 Matlab 命令来保存为图像:'exportgraphics'(在 R2020b 或更高版本中)或 'saveas' 对于早期版本。这可以直接使用 Solver 类完成,或者对于 SysPhS 模拟,您可以编辑 SysMLSim 脚本模板。然后可以将生成的图像包含在报告中。
不,必须通过配置 SysML 模拟窗口在 Enterprise Architect 中运行模拟。
我们没有专门解决排队问题的例子,但是如果系统可以在 Modelica 的 Simulink 中建模,那么它可以通过引用 Simulink 块在 Enterprise Architect 中建模。